Why Cork Is Driving Ireland's EV Revolution
As Cork emerges as Ireland's fastest-growing hub for sustainable transportation, electric vehicle lithium battery packs are becoming the heartbeat of this green transition. With over 18,000 EVs registered in Munster (SEAI 2023 data) and 43% of Cork's public charging stations installed in the last 18 months, the demand for reliable energy storage solutions has never been higher.

Case Study: Cork's Public Transport Transformation
In 2022, Cork City Council partnered with local operators to convert 30% of its bus fleet to electric. The results?
| Metric | Before | After |
|---|---|---|
| Energy Cost/Mile | €0.42 | €0.18 |
| Maintenance Hours | 120 hrs/month | 45 hrs/month |
What Makes Cork's EV Market Unique?
Cork's coastal climate poses specific challenges – salty air can reduce battery life by 12-18% compared to inland areas. However, advanced battery management systems (BMS) now counteract this through:
- Real-time corrosion monitoring
- Automated drainage cycles
- Nano-coated terminal protection

Future-Proofing Cork's EV Infrastructure
With Ireland aiming for 945,000 EVs by 2030, Cork's charging network requires:
- 3,000+ new public charging points
- Battery swap stations for commercial fleets
- Second-life battery storage systems
Now here's something you might not expect – retired EV batteries still retain 70-80% capacity, perfect for:
- Solar energy storage at Carrigaline retail parks
- Backup power for Kinsale's fishing fleet
- Peak shaving at Fermoy's manufacturing plants
